The U.S. may lift some sanctions on Russian oil, stated the Treasury Secretary. Due to the tense situation in the global oil market, which has arisen from the war between Israel and the U.S. with Iran, Washington may ease sanctions against Russian oil, said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ent to Fox News.
"Hundreds of millions of barrels of Russian crude oil are on the water," he said. "By essentially freeing them from sanctions, we can increase supply. And we are considering such a possibility."
On March 6, the U.S. exempted Indian refineries from the ban on purchasing Russian oil already loaded onto tankers for 30 days. Bessent promised to continue reporting on measures aimed at alleviating the market situation during the war in Iran.
